Exclusive clip: Gruesome details are revealed in “THE EXECUTION”

And they’re all the more chilling because the movie is based on a true case.

4Digital Media is bringing THE EXECUTION to VOD and digital platforms next Tuesday, May 28. Based on the crimes of Russian serial killer Andrei Chikatilo, a.k.a. “The Butcher of Rostov,” who killed more than 50 women and children before finally being captured, the film won strong reviews following its world premiere at Fantastic Fest. Lado Kvataniya directed from a script he wrote with Olga Gorodetskaya; Niko Tavadze, Evgeniy Tkachuk, Daniil Spivakovskiy and Aglaya Tarasova star. The synopsis: “For 10 years the country’s most wanted serial killer has evaded police. Even when he’s finally caught, nobody can prove his guilt. As the manhunt intensifies, the investigation grows increasingly personal between detective and suspect.”
